Asset management
Asset Management is the process of guiding the acquisition, use and decommissioning of assets to make the most of their service delivery potential and manage the related risks and costs over their entire life.
Pressure for public sector organizations to function and perform as fiscally responsible businesses continues to increase. Infrastructure systems are expanding and becoming more complex and their reliability is becoming more essential. This is not simply doing more for less, rather it is applying proven business techniques to improve responses to increasing community demands.
Asset Management systems allow for asset data to be centrally located, easily managed and securely shared with all departments and approved employees.
